According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 19 reports of Benign prostatic hyperplasia have been filed in association with TELMISARTAN (telmisartan). This represents 0.3% of all adverse event reports for TELMISARTAN.

How Dangerous Is Benign prostatic hyperplasia From TELMISARTAN?

Of the 19 reports, 5 (26.3%) resulted in death, 12 (63.2%) required hospitalization, and 9 (47.4%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Benign prostatic hyperplasia Listed in the Official Label?

This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for TELMISARTAN. However, 19 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
